#290c03 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#290c03 is composed of 16.1% red, 4.7% green and 1.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 70.7% magenta, 92.7% yellow and 83.9% black. It has a hue angle of 14.2 degrees, a saturation of 86.4% and a lightness of 8.6%. #290c03 color hex could be obtained by blending #521806 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#330000.

Shades and Tints of #290c03

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#040100 is the darkest color, while #fef4f1 is the lightest one.
